Kilflynn is a village and a civil parish in north County Kerry, Ireland. It is 11 km north-east of Tralee just off the N69 road from Tralee to Listowel.

Abbeydorney is a village in County Kerry, Ireland. Located 9 kilometres north of the county town of Tralee, the village had a population of 418 as of the 2016 census of Ireland. Abbeydorney is situated 4½ km west of Kilflynn 38 kV Substation.
